Biography

Emeritus Professor of Anthropology Professor Caplan was one of the founding members of the Anthropology Department at Goldsmiths. She taught in the department from 1977-2002, as well as at other universities in the UK, USA, Canada and South Africa

Research Interest

Current projects Research on food banks in UK Past projects UK Concepts of Healthy Eating (in the UK) Phase I (Lewisham) Phase II (West Wales) All of the data from the ESRC food projects have now been archived in the ESDS ESRC Qualidata Archive. Tanzania Local Understandings of Global Processes: Food as a Vehicle of and Metaphor for Modernity on Mafia Island Individual biography and national history A website on and for Mafia Island, Tanzania Historical photo gallery of Mafia Island Writing a historical biography of a man from Mafia Island, Tanzania Archiving of textual, photographic and audio material from Mafia Island, Tanzania' for the British Library (Digital archive of music recordings made on Mafia Island in the 1960s - pdf) and the School of Oriental and African Studies Digital archive of music recordings made on Mafia Island in the 1960s India Changes in Food Consumption Patterns in Middle-Class Households in Chennai (Madras), India Nepal Photo gallery of pictures from the Far Western Hills of Nepal, taken in 1969
